Output 85b0fcab506d90f4c8f97176076feea15a820ffb1d51825a7e0e6d6709660f76:8

value
32610367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54c29048ecc167d1ee3c59a5526eb85b882e901c OP_EQUAL
address
MFdL54Ud9wbGBBmaMKaNpDM9cjcMxSwW77
transaction
85b0fcab506d90f4c8f97176076feea15a820ffb1d51825a7e0e6d6709660f76
spent
true